What Exactly Is a Loft Style Apartment?
Apartments come in many varieties. Among these, the so-called ‘Loft Apartment’ usually features higher ceilings, and larger windows, and frequently includes industrial design elements.

How much does it cost to rent an apartment in Onondaga County?
Bedroom | Average Rent | Cheapest Rent | Highest Rent |
---|---|---|---|
Onondaga County Studio Apartments | $1,422 | $584 | $3,400 |
Onondaga County 1 Bedroom Apartments | $1,534 | $750 | $3,420 |
Onondaga County 2 Bedroom Apartments | $1,744 | $885 | $5,005 |
Onondaga County 3 Bedroom Apartments | $1,915 | $1,169 | $9,900 |
Onondaga County 4 Bedroom Apartments | $1,209 | $855 | $7,200 |
